class CaptureSignals(object):
""" Testing utility for capturing blinker signals.
Context manager which mocks out selected signals and registers which are `sent` on and what
arguments were sent. Instantiate with a list of blinker `NamedSignals` to patch. Each signal
has it's `send` mocked out.
"""
def __init__(self, signals):
""" Patch all given signals and make them available as attributes.
:param signals: list of signals
"""
self._records = {}
self._receivers = {}
for signal in signals:
self._records[signal] = []
self._receivers[signal] = functools.partial(self._record, signal)
def __getitem__(self, signal):
""" All captured signals are available via `ctxt[signal]`."""
if isinstance(signal, blinker.base.NamedSignal):
return self._records[signal]
else:
super(CaptureSignals, self).__setitem__(signal)
def _record(self, signal, *args, **kwargs):
self._records[signal].append((args, kwargs))
def __enter__(self):
for signal, receiver in self._receivers.iteritems():
signal.connect(receiver)
return self
def __exit__(self, type, value, traceback):
for signal, receiver in self._receivers.iteritems():
signal.disconnect(receiver)
def signals_sent(self):
return set([signal for signal, _ in self._records.iteritems() if self._records[signal]])
def capture_signals():
""" Factory method that creates a `CaptureSignals` with all the flask_security signals."""
return CaptureSignals([user_registered, user_confirmed,
confirm_instructions_sent, login_instructions_sent,
password_reset, reset_password_instructions_sent])
